Tonic water can be a important mixer to obtain in any dwelling bar. In any case, it’s one-50 percent of a common Gin and Tonic. The core substances are basic: soda water, sugar, and quinine—a bitter compound taken in the bark of your cinchona tree, typically located in South The united states. It is the quinine that provides that familiar bitter taste that defines this mixer.

Tonic water will get its bitter flavour from quinine.
